CVE-2020-5837
Symantec Endpoint Protection, before 14.3, may not respect file permissions when writing to log files that are replaced by symbolic links, which can lead to a potential elevation of privilege.

CVE-2020-5835
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ager, before 14.3, has a race condition in client remote deployment which may result in an elevation of privilege on the remote machine.

CVE-2020-5834
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ager, before 14.3, may be susceptible to a directory traversal attack that could allow a remote actor to determine the size of files in the directory.

CVE-2020-5836
Symantec Endpoint Protection, before 14.3, can potentially reset the ACLs on a file as a limited user while Symantec Endpoint Protection's Tamper Protection feature is disabled.

CVE-2020-5833
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ager, before 14.3, may be susceptible to an out of bounds vulnerability, which is a type of issue that results in an existing application reading memory outside of the bounds of the memory that had been allocated to the program.

CVE-2020-7277
Protection mechanism failure in all processes in McAfee Endpoint Security (ENS) for Windows before 10.7.0 April 2020 Update allows local users to stop certain McAfee ENS processes, reducing the protection offered.
